dc.description.abstractThe purpose of this article is to present a multi-criteria model designed to evaluate the potential of Sincelejo’s cultural identity in tourism development. A descriptive quantitative methodology was used, which included a survey of 211 participants. A decision support method was applied using the weighted additive sum approach and following the multi-attribute method. From the information gathered, the elements of cultural identity shared by most of the criteria were identified, highlighting the gastronomic, social, and cultural traditions and customs of the region, the results of which allowed a composite indicator to be designed to evaluate the tourism potential of cultural identity in the area. This indicator takes into account the idea that the authenticity and cultural uniqueness of a city or region can be a key factor in attracting tourists and providing them with enriching and memorable experiences, promoting the preservation of cultural heritage, environmental protection, and improvement in the quality of life of residents in the search for sustainable tourism development.eng
